The Request for Information (RFI) for the Mission Planning Mobile Computer Procurement (Project: Blue Oceans) is amended to extend the RFI response due date to 12:00 PM Eastern Standard Time, Thursday, 8 August 2024. This RFI Response due date extension is necessary due to the additional time taken by the Government to provide adequate responses to industry to questions received in response to this RFI. The Government’s responses to the questions received from industry are being provided with this RFI Amendment (Please see Mobile Computer Project Blue Oceans QandA Matrix). All changes to the RFI Letter are highlighted in yellow. The United States Air Force (USAF) Mission Planning Systems (MPS) is a collaborative Department of Defense (DoD) program that leverages technical solutions and practices for all DoD aerial platforms. MPS enables mission planners to create a flight plan based on multiple inputs including threats, targets, terrain, weather, aircraft performance capability, configuration, and other factors. The planner/aviator utilizes appropriate computing devices to accomplish the mission. The Government intends to purchase as few as 652 but as many as 1,861 Mobile Computers. These workstations are designed for use in airborne environments, built to endure rugged conditions including extreme temperatures, vibrations, and various environmental stresses such as rain, dust, and altitude changes. The typical form and fit of this completed unit usually consists of a high-performance 2-in-1 detachable tablet computer with a sleek and durable keyboard docking station. The package will include all essential peripherals and accessories. Items are strictly prohibited to include wireless communication (e.g.,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, etc.), built in microphones and cameras. All items purchased shall require a unified tailored warranty with a term of four years. During the warranty period the Government shall not allow the return of any component with the capability to store user data.
